Understanding Rhinoplasty
Rhinoplasty is a surgical procedure designed to reshape or reconstruct the nose. While it is often associated with cosmetic enhancement, the treatment also addresses functional concerns that may interfere with normal breathing. Every nose has a unique structure, which means the procedure is carefully tailored to match an individual's facial features and personal goals.
Modern rhinoplasty techniques focus on achieving natural-looking outcomes while preserving or improving nasal function. Instead of creating dramatic changes, today's approach emphasizes facial balance and long-term stability.
Why People Consider Rhinoplasty
People choose rhinoplasty for a variety of reasons, and each motivation is personal. Some individuals have lived with concerns about the appearance of their nose for years, while others develop problems after an injury or experience breathing difficulties caused by structural abnormalities.
Common reasons include:
- Improving facial symmetry
- Refining the nasal bridge
- Reducing or reshaping the nasal tip
- Correcting a crooked nose
- Addressing breathing difficulties
- Repairing damage caused by trauma
- Restoring nasal structure after previous surgery
The procedure can often combine cosmetic improvements with functional correction in a single treatment plan.

Functional Benefits of Rhinoplasty
Although cosmetic improvements receive significant attention, the functional benefits are equally important. Proper nasal function plays a major role in breathing, sleeping, and overall comfort.
Improved Breathing
Structural problems inside the nose may restrict airflow. Rhinoplasty can correct these issues, allowing air to pass more freely and making breathing easier during both daily activities and sleep.
Better Airflow
By improving internal nasal structures, the procedure can promote smoother airflow, reducing feelings of congestion that are unrelated to temporary illnesses.
Enhanced Sleep Quality
Difficulty breathing through the nose can interfere with restful sleep. Improving nasal function may contribute to more comfortable nighttime breathing and better overall sleep quality.
Support After Nasal Injury
Accidents or sports injuries may change the shape and function of the nose. Rhinoplasty can restore structural stability while improving both appearance and breathing.

What Happens During Recovery?
Recovery is an important part of achieving successful results. Mild swelling and bruising are common during the early stages, gradually improving over time. Most visible swelling decreases within the first few weeks, while subtle refinement continues for several months.
Patients are generally encouraged to avoid strenuous physical activities during the initial healing period and follow all post-procedure care instructions carefully. Patience is essential because the final nasal shape develops gradually as tissues settle.

FAQs
What is rhinoplasty?
Rhinoplasty is a surgical procedure that reshapes the nose to improve its appearance, enhance breathing, or achieve both cosmetic and functional goals.
Can rhinoplasty improve breathing problems?
Yes. Rhinoplasty can correct structural issues inside the nose that restrict airflow, helping many people breathe more comfortably.
Is rhinoplasty only for cosmetic purposes?
No. Besides enhancing appearance, rhinoplasty is also performed to improve nasal function, correct birth defects, or repair injuries.
How long does recovery usually take?
Most swelling and bruising improve within the first few weeks, but the nose continues to refine over several months as healing progresses.
Will the results look natural?
Modern rhinoplasty techniques focus on creating balanced, natural-looking results that complement your facial features rather than dramatically changing your appearance.
Are the results of rhinoplasty permanent?
Yes. Once healing is complete, the structural changes made during rhinoplasty are generally long-lasting, although the natural aging process continues over time.
Who is a good candidate for rhinoplasty?
Healthy individuals with realistic expectations who want to improve the appearance or function of their nose are generally considered suitable candidates.
Can rhinoplasty fix a crooked nose?
Yes. Rhinoplasty can improve the alignment of a crooked nose caused by genetics or injury while also enhancing facial balance.
